What is Polycystic Kidney Disease?
Polycystic Kidney Disease (PKD) is a genetic condition that causes fluid-filled cysts to develop in the kidneys. Over time, these cysts can grow larger and multiply, leading to a significant reduction in the kidneys' ability to filter waste from the blood, a vital function. PKD is typically inherited from one or both parents, and its effects on kidney function can worsen over time, leading to kidney failure in severe cases.
Causes of Polycystic Kidney Disease
PKD is caused by mutations in specific genes that control kidney function. The two main types of PKD are:
Autosomal Dominant PKD (ADPKD): This is the most common form of PKD, accounting for around 90% of cases. It typically develops in adulthood, usually between the ages of 30 and 40, although symptoms can appear earlier. If one parent has the gene mutation, there is a 50% chance of passing it on to their children.
Autosomal Recessive PKD (ARPKD): This form is much rarer and more severe. It can cause symptoms in infancy or early childhood, and it requires two copies of the mutated gene (one from each parent) for the condition to develop. Babies born with ARPKD may experience severe complications early in life.
Symptoms of Polycystic Kidney Disease
The early stages of PKD often do not show obvious symptoms, and many individuals may live with the disease without realizing it for years. As cysts grow, symptoms may include:
High blood pressure: Elevated blood pressure is common in people with PKD, which can worsen kidney function over time.
Pain in the back or sides: Large cysts can put pressure on surrounding tissues and organs, causing discomfort or pain.
Frequent urination: The kidneys' inability to function properly can lead to frequent urination, especially at night.
Blood in the urine (hematuria): Some people may notice blood in their urine, especially if cysts rupture.
Kidney stones: PKD increases the risk of kidney stones, which can cause severe pain and complications.
Urinary tract infections (UTIs): Due to impaired kidney function, UTIs may occur more frequently.
As PKD progresses, the kidneys’ ability to filter waste diminishes, which can lead to chronic kidney disease (CKD) and eventually kidney failure.
How PKD Affects Kidney Function
The cysts in PKD are filled with fluid and grow larger over time. These cysts can crowd the healthy tissue in the kidneys, making it harder for the kidneys to perform their essential role of filtering waste and balancing fluids in the body. As kidney function declines, waste products such as urea and creatinine build up in the blood, leading to uremia, a condition where toxins accumulate and can harm other organs.
Kidney failure, or end-stage renal disease (ESRD), occurs when kidney function falls to less than 15% of normal levels. At this stage, dialysis or a kidney transplant may be required to sustain life.
Complications of Polycystic Kidney Disease
If left untreated or unmanaged, PKD can lead to serious complications:
High blood pressure (Hypertension): High blood pressure is common in people with PKD and is one of the leading causes of kidney function deterioration. It can also increase the risk of heart disease.
Kidney failure (End-stage Renal Disease): As cysts take over kidney tissue, the organs’ filtering ability decreases, leading to kidney failure. Treatment options may include dialysis or kidney transplantation.
Heart problems: PKD can cause heart valve problems, particularly mitral valve prolapse. Additionally, the cysts in the kidneys may lead to an increased risk of aneurysms in the brain.
Liver cysts: Many people with PKD also develop cysts in their liver, though this rarely causes symptoms or complications.
Diagnosis of Polycystic Kidney Disease
PKD is usually diagnosed through imaging tests, such as ultrasound, CT scans, or MRI. These tests can show the presence of cysts in the kidneys. Genetic testing can also be done to confirm the diagnosis, especially in families with a history of PKD.
Treatment for Polycystic Kidney Disease
Currently, there is no cure for PKD, but there are treatments available to manage symptoms and slow down the progression of the disease.
Blood pressure management: Controlling high blood pressure is essential to prevent further kidney damage. This can be done with medication, a healthy diet, and lifestyle changes.
Pain management: Medications can help manage pain, and in some cases, drainage of cysts may be necessary if they become large and painful.
